Why Teyana Taylor Isn’t Putting a Label on Her Relationship with Aaron Pierre Yet
Understanding Teyana Taylor’s Decision to Keep Their Relationship Label-Free
Teyana Taylor, the multi-talented singer and actress, has recently been in the spotlight for her relationship with actor Aaron Pierre. Despite the growing public interest and swirling rumors, Taylor has made it clear that she is not ready to put a label on their romance. This decision has sparked curiosity among fans and media alike, prompting many to wonder why the “Gonna Love Me” singer is taking a cautious approach to defining their relationship.
During a candid interview with the Hollywood Reporter, Taylor emphasized that if she ever decides to officially name their relationship, it will be a mutual decision made together with Pierre. This approach highlights the importance she places on communication and respect within their bond. Taylor’s perspective reflects a modern take on relationships, where the emphasis is on genuine connection rather than societal expectations or labels.
The Evolution of Their Relationship and Public Appearances
Teyana Taylor and Aaron Pierre first sparked romance rumors back in February when they were spotted sitting together at the American Black Film Festival Honors. Their chemistry was evident, but both stars remained discreet about the nature of their connection. Shortly after, Pierre shared photos of the two attending the Fifteen Percent Pledge Gala on his Instagram, further fueling speculation about their relationship.
As the months progressed, Taylor continued to share glimpses of their bond on social media. In May 2025, she posted a photo carousel from the Oscars featuring the pair, captioning it, “Oscar night in black & white, no grey area. 🤍,” which delighted fans and confirmed their close connection. The couple’s relationship was publicly confirmed in June when a video of them sharing a kiss circulated widely on social media platforms.
Taylor’s affection for Pierre was also evident during his 31st birthday celebration. She surprised him with a special party and marked the occasion with a heartfelt social media post, sharing cozy photos of the two together and writing, “Cheers to Thirty-WON & many more wins around the sun. 🌹 H”AP”PY BIRTHDAY Woody 🎈.” These moments reveal the depth of their bond, even as they choose to keep the relationship’s label private.
